FEATURES AND CONTROLS
Instrument Cluster
Your ATV is equipped with an instrument cluster that senses vehicle 
speed from the right front wheel. In addition to showing vehicle speed, 
the speedometer needle flashes when a warning condition exists.
The instrument cluster measures distance in miles as well as hours of 
operation. It also includes a reverse speed limiter function that limits the 
ATV's speed to approximately 7-9 mph (11-14 km/h). Refer to page 26 
for additional information.
NOTICE: High water pressure may damage ATV components. Wash the ATV
by hand or with a garden hose using mild soap.
Certain products, including insect repellents and chemicals, will 
damage the speedometer lens and other plastic surfaces. Do not use 
alcohol to clean the instrument cluster. Do not allow insect sprays to 
contact the lens. Immediately clean off any gasoline that splashes on 
the instrument cluster.
